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Bristol to Luc-sur-Mer is to drive and car ferry which costs €60 - €430 and takes 8h 13m.
The fastest way to get from Bristol to Luc-sur-Mer is to drive and car ferry which takes 8h 13m and costs €60 - €430.
The distance between Bristol and Luc-sur-Mer is 359 km.
The best way to get from Bristol to Luc-sur-Mer without a car is to train which takes 9h 14m and costs €210 - €430.
It takes approximately 8h 13m to get from Bristol to Luc-sur-Mer, including transfers.
